WebAug 19, 2024 · A seller’s net sheet is a documen t that calculates how much money you can expect to receive when your finalize your home sale. A seller’s net sheet is an excellent way of knowing exactly where your money is going. WebJun 2, 2024 · Net proceeds are the final profits a merchant gains after all initial expenses are subtracted from the gross, or total, proceeds of a purchase. An asset may have large or small net proceeds depending on the seller's upfront expenses. For example, if a seller spent $5 to create and stock a product and sold it for $11, their net proceeds would be $6. hepatik ensefalopati ne anlama gelir

It's typically a document that breaks down all the additional fees that often come with selling a rental property or a home. The seller's net sheet is also known as the net sheet, seller's net proceeds, or the remaining balance.
